1996 Ford Thunderbird
I bought my Thunderbird used 4 years ago. It has been a great car and has only left me stranded once when the manifold cracked and I lost coolant. There was a TSB on that problem and Ford fixed it free of charge ( an $800 repair )It is fun to drive and has plenty of power. The 4.6 V8 is quite economical and there is a feeling of safety with this vehicle.

Tremendous Value and Comfort
I bought the car brand new w/VB. Currently it has 115,000 miles and averages 22-23 mpg. It runs like a champ. Unfortunately, forced to sell because of growing family, but because of the success we enjoyed - we will purchase another FORD make. Low mait. costs. Extremely reliable.
Love ('d) my bird
Just sold my bird after three years of driving fun. The V8 is smooth, but I think that Ford could have done a little more to peak the performance. The car rode very well, and is a nice alternative to a mustang or the camaro, other V8 2-door cars. It will save you a pile on insurance over those two as well. Hated to sell it, but family commitments ruled.
